Product Description
The Finisar FTR-8519-3-2.5 is a high-speed Gigabit Interface Converter (GBIC) module designed for 2.5 Gigabit Ethernet applications over multi-mode fiber optic cabling. This transceiver provides a standard interface for network devices equipped with GBIC slots, enabling them to connect to fiber optic networks at an enhanced speed compared to standard Gigabit Ethernet. Operating at a wavelength of 850nm, this module is optimized for short-to-medium reach communication over multi-mode fiber. It supports data transmission rates of up to 2.5 Gb/s and can achieve distances of up to 550 meters. The use of multi-mode fiber is common in enterprise and data center environments for connections within buildings or across campuses. The FTR-8519-3-2.5 features a duplex SC connector, providing a secure and reliable connection for fiber optic cables. GBIC modules represent an older form factor compared to SFP or SFP+ transceivers, but this module offers a higher data rate suitable for specific applications requiring more bandwidth than standard 1Gb/s. It is ideal for scenarios where legacy GBIC-equipped hardware needs to support faster network speeds over multi-mode fiber within its specified distance limitations.
